Transaction 20afc3561f22586a032bf8b25594a9d09e23f9f0dcc7bb352d0eec8cb755f859
1 Input
1 Output
-
20afc3561f22586a032bf8b25594a9d09e23f9f0dcc7bb352d0eec8cb755f859:0
- value
- 1399195
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 32ffc6c424f9fe6e104b63488c513e17ee132a84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15efCFUCdzV8xmPXf52yijaN3HuJoqwbTR